ON 10/12/18 WAS DRIVING DOWN A BUSY HIGHWAY JUST STARTED GOING DOWN A HILL AND MY CAR LOST POWER AND MY GEAR SHIFTER STARTING BLINKING IN NEUTRAL, BRAKE PEDAL AND GAS PEDAL WAS STUCK AND PUSH TO START WOULD NOT WORK FOR ME TO RESTART MY CAR AFTER A FEW TRIES I WAS ABLE TO GET TO TURN OFF AND TOOK A COUPLE TRIES TO GET IT TO TURN BACK ON. I WAS STALLED AND HAD CARS DODGING ME AND SWERVING IN OTHER LANES WHEN THEY WERE TOPPING THE HILL. I WENT TO MY DEALERSHIP AND THEY WASN'T ABLE TO LOOK AT THAT DAY AND TOLD ME THEY COULD PROBABLY GET TO IT THE NEXT FOLLOWING WEEK. WHILE I WAS DRIVING TO THE DEALERSHIP TO DROP IT OFF WITH THE SERVICE DEPARTMENT I WAS AT A STOP SIGN STOPPED WITH MY FOOT ON THE BRAKE AND IT DECIDES TO TAKE OFF ON IT'S ON AND I HAD TO SMASH THE BRAKES SEVERAL TIMES TO MAKE IT STOP IN ORDER TO NOT HIT ANOTHER VEHICLE. IT WAS A PRETTY TRAUMATIC EXPERIENCE FOR ME AS I HAVE ALWAYS TOOK CARE OF THAT CAR SINCE I HAVE HAD IT. I NEVER HAD A RECALL FOR MY VEHICLE EITHER. MY ENGINE WOULD ALSO SKIP A FEW TIMES WHILE DRIVING TO MY DEALERSHIP. I HAVE ALSO NEVER HAD ANY WORK DONE TO MY VEHICLE MECHANICALLY BESIDE OIL CHANGES ON A REGULAR BASIS.

CRUISE CONTROL IS GETTING STUCK! I BOUGHT THIS CAR IN JUNE, 2018 AND EVERY TIME I SET THE CRUISE CONTROL ON THE CAR IT GETS STUCK WHILE I'M TRAVELING ON THE HIGHWAY. IT'LL WORK FINE ON FLAT ROADS AND GOING UPHILL BUT WHEN THE CAR GOES DOWNHILL AND THE SPEEDOMETER INCREASES PAST WHAT I HAVE THE CRUISE CONTROL SET ON' THE ENGINE REVS UP, THE RPMS GO UP TO 5 OR 6 (SOUNDS LIKE IT'S GOING TO EXPLODE!). I PRESS THE CRUISE CONTROL CANCEL BUTTON AND IT DOESN'T STOP IT, I EVEN MASH THE BRAKE PEDAL AND IT WON'T STOP IT! I HAVE TO CONTINUOUSLY HOLD THE BRAKE PEDAL DOWN FOR ABOUT 5 SECONDS WHILE DRIVING UNTIL THE CRUISE CONTROL KICKS OFF. I'VE NOTICED THERE IS A RECALL ON CERTAIN 2016 CHRYSLER 200S DUE TO THE CRUISE CONTROL PROBLEM BUT WHEN I CALLED CHRYSLER AND GAVE THEM MY VIN NUMBER THEY SAID MY CAR ISN'T AFFECTED BY THE RECALL. BUT IT IS GETTING STUCK LIKE THE OTHER VEHICLES AND I NEED HELP!! PLEASE TELL ME WHAT TO DO.

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ain 2014-2018 Dodge Journey, Charger and Durango, RAM 2500, 3500, 3500 Cab Chassis (more than 10,000lb), 4500 Cab Chassis and 5500 Cab Chassis, Jeep Cherokee and Grand Cherokee and Chrysler 300, 2014-2019 RAM 1500, 2015-2018 Dodge Challenger, 2015-2017 Chrysler 200, 2016-2018 RAM 3500 Cab Chassis (less than 10,000 lb), 2017-2018 Chrysler Pacifica and 2018 Jeep Wrangler vehicles. These vehicles are being recalled to address a defect that could prevent the cruise control system from disengaging. If, when using cruise control, there is a short circuit within the vehicle's wiring, the driver may not be able to shut off the cruise control either by depressing the brake pedal or manually turning the system off once it has been engaged, resulting in either the vehicle maintaining its current speed or possibly accelerating.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: If the vehicle maintains its speed or accelerates despite attempts to deactivate the cruise control, there would be an increased risk of a crash.
Remedy: Chrysler will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the software, and perform a software flash on the engine or powertrain control module, free of charge. The recall began June 4, 2018.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Note: Owners are advised to stop using cruise control until the software update has been performed. In the event that cruise control cannot be disengaged while driving, owners should firmly and steadily apply the brakes and shift the transmission to neutral, placing the vehicle in park once it has stopped.

Chrysler (FCA US LLC) is recalling certain model year 2016 Chrysler 200 vehicles manufactured May 24, 2016, to May 25, 2016. Multiple chassis fastener joints may not have been tightened to the proper torque specification.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: If the chassis fastener joints are improperly torqued they may loosen and fail or fall out, reducing steering and handling capability and incre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Chrysler has notified owners, and dealers will inspect the joints and tighten or replace the fasteners,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began on September 2, 2016. Owners may contact Chrysler customer service at 1-800-853-1403. Chrysler's number for this recall is S59.
